Medina, Halal steakhouse in Altstadt, Frankfurt, Germany
Medina is a halal steakhouse in Frankfurt's Altstadt district that combines Arabic and Mediterranean flavors with various meat cuts including Rib Eye, T-Bone, and XXL Porterhouse from its in-house butcher. The kitchen operates entirely around traditional Arabic preparation methods, serving dishes in a warm and welcoming dining space.
The steakhouse emerged as one of Frankfurt's first halal dining destinations and helped set the standard for blending Arabic cooking techniques with German gastronomy. Its success demonstrated there was strong demand for high-quality certified halal cuisine in the city.
The place brings together Arabic cooking traditions with German dining customs, allowing visitors to experience traditional preparation methods in a modern restaurant setting. Strict halal guidelines shape how every dish is made, giving the restaurant a special role for many in the community.
The restaurant sits in the Altstadt district and is easy to reach by public transport, with reservations suggested for busier evenings. Visitors should know that both cash and card payments are accepted, with main courses priced under 30 euros per person.
The meat comes from carefully selected suppliers who specialize in halal certification and meet strict quality standards. This means each cut is traceable and handled according to Islamic guidelines from source all the way through to preparation.
